How much does it cost to rent an apartment in North Bakersfield?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| North Bakersfield Studio Apartments | $1,103 | $740 | $1,529 |
| North Bakersfield 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,589 | $441 | $2,595 |
| North Bakersfield 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,691 | $507 | $2,595 |
| North Bakersfield 3 Bedroom Apartments | $1,998 | $596 | $2,695 |
| North Bakersfield 4 Bedroom Apartments | $3,735 | $1,374 | $10,000+ |
